So Flo Remodeling
Closed
Advertisement
Photos
Naples, FL 34104
So Flo Remodeling is a home improvement company based in Naples, FL, specializing in renovation and remodeling services.
With a focus on quality craftsmanship and attention to detail, So Flo Remodeling transforms spaces to meet the needs and preferences of their clients.
Generated from their business information
See a problem?
You might also like
Advertisement



